Being that the Bonito is my about favorite engine it means that I also have a massive amount of experience with the engine... It is my general observation that the shorter the manifold you put on the engine, the more powerful it becomes... The longer the manifold you put on the engine the more mellower it becomes.....The short manifolds not only greatly increase the top end, they also increase the bottom end as well as the throttle response.... Want to make a Bonito feel lazy ? then put a long curved manifold on it, that will tone it down big time...want to make a Bonito really bark ? then put a short manifold on it.......its really that simple..... I also find the double 90 degree style headers have better throttle response and crispness on the trigger, which for many is preferred over the mellower feel of the curved manifolds......Now I run on a track with ultra high traction with very short technical jumps, so we usually need as much bottom end as we can find, which means I wouldn't be running a combo if it didn't have strong bottom end as our track will murder you if you don't have a super strong low end...

All I can say to people is if you run a stock BTT/plus 4 with a 9901/41021 and are unhappy with he performance ( which many are ) then do yourself a favor swap out to the 41001...it will breath new life into your Plus4/BTT that you likely never knew existed........There now have been several dozen here that have switched on my advice and every single one of them has been extremely pleased with the new found performance of their stock Plus4/BTT......the 41001 noticeably wakes the engine up..............the first time you line up for that triple you always struggled with you will see what I am talking about........And down the straight where the 41021 would normally cap out very early, the 41001 will keep on pulling, giving your car several more MPH then the car with the 41021...
